Treatment options for adults with ADHD

Adults with ADHD typically have a hard in completing everyday tasks. Some sufferers take medication to help in keeping them focused. Some people seek out therapy to overcome the challenges of the disorder. In addition, there is various other resources for those who suffer from the disorder.

ADHD symptoms are often caused by neurotransmitters such as dopamine and norepinephrine, which allow messages to be transmitted. These neurotransmitters could not be working properly, which can result in problems with attention, impulse control and impulsivity. Your doctor can discuss the various treatments available. There are alternatives to stimulants if you are not able or unwilling to take them.

Stimulants are typically the initial treatment option for ADHD. They work by sharpening your focus and controlling your impulses. Some people also experience adverse reactions. Certain adults might find nonstimulants that are slower in their effects to be a great choice.

Psychotherapy is another alternative. Psychotherapy is a treatment for adults with ADHD to learn new techniques to manage the disorder. It can also assist them to change negative patterns of thinking and emotional baggage. There are support groups on the internet or in your neighborhood to meet with other people with the same issue.
